Original Description
August Rieger's Landscape, Austria captivates viewers with its serene yet vivid depiction of the Austrian countryside, blending romantic naturalism with subtle impressionistic touches. Painted in the late 19th or early 20th century, the work reflects the artist's deep connection to his homeland, portraying rolling hills, delicate play of light, and an almost poetic harmony between nature and human presence. Rieger's brushwork balances precision with expressive freedom, situating the piece within the tradition of European landscape painting while hinting at emerging modernist sensibilities. Although less widely known than contemporaries like Klimt or Schiele, Rieger's landscapes hold significance as enduring documents of Austria's rural beauty before industrialization transformed its vistas. The painting's atmospheric perspective and balanced composition demonstrate the artist's academic training while radiating an intimate, meditative quality that distinguishes it from purely topographic representations.
